{"data":{"id":"us-in/ic-4-15-16-8","jurisdiction":"us-in","citation":"IC 4-15-16-8","heading":"Leave for organ donation; verification by physician","body":"Sec. 8. If an employee of a state agency:\n(1) requests a leave of absence from the employee's agency so that the employee may serve as a human organ donor; and\n(2) provides the employee's agency with written verification by a physician that the employee is to serve as a human organ donor;\nthe state agency shall grant the employee a leave of absence of not more than thirty (30) work days, as determined by the attending physician, during which the employee may serve as a human organ donor.","path":["TITLE 4.
